  • Social media is under siege by bots, which are inflating metrics and undermining trust.

The article from Cointelegraph discusses the increasing prevalence of bots on social media platforms, which are diminishing the quality of online interactions and content. Bots, often used for spamming, spreading misinformation, and manipulating public opinion, have become a significant issue, with platforms like X (formerly Twitter) experiencing a surge in bot activity. The article highlights how these bots can distort online discourse, making it difficult for users to discern genuine content from automated posts. It also mentions the challenges social media companies face in detecting and mitigating bot activity, as well as the potential impact on advertising revenue and user trust. The piece concludes by emphasizing the need for improved bot detection and removal strategies to preserve the integrity of social media platforms.
